LAFAYETTE, La. â A new Disability Awareness Coordinator has been appointed for Lafayette Parish.
Mayor-President Josh Guillory announced Thursday that Harlon Cowsar has been appointed as Lafayette Consolidated Governmentâs (LCG) Disability Awareness Coordinator.
Cowsar was 18 years old when he lost his eyesight in a car crash, according to an LCG spokesperson. In his new role, Cowsar is passionate about increasing access and opportunity.
âThe big three are transportation, employment, and housing. I want other people with disabilities to have the same opportunities Iâve been blessed with. Iâve been at rock bottom and know how hard it is to pull yourself up,â Cowsar said.
